The role of ServiceNOW Project Manager at K2 Services is responsible for leading and delivering complex technical projects, with a particular focus on ServiceNow platform, module, and workflow development and implementation. This role requires strong experience in Agile methodologies, technical project delivery, client-facing communication, and the ability to manage cross-functional teams to achieve project goals on time and within budget. The ServiceNOW Project Manager will act as a liaison between clients, development, engineering, and business stakeholders, ensuring alignment with organizational objectives and client needs.
ROLES & RESPONSIBILITIES:
Responsibilities for this role include, but may not be limited to, the following:
- Lead end-to-end project management for technical projects focusing on ServiceNOW ITSM implementations, upgrades, and integrations, ensuring adherence to timeline, budget, and scope.
- Oversee Agile project delivery, including sprint planning, backlog management, and facilitating daily stand-ups and retrospectives.
- Develop detailed project plans, set schedules, and manage resources to ensure key milestones and deliverables are met.
- Serve as the primary point of contact between clients, engineering teams, and business stakeholders.
- Communicate project status, risks, and issues through regular reports and presentations to senior management and stakeholders.
- Coordinate and attend all project status meetings, ensuring effective collaboration and issue resolution.
- Maintain compliance with ITIL best practices; support process improvements and standardization.
- Manage project administration and financials (e.g., budget to actuals), and support internal governance processes.
- Identify, assess, and mitigate project risks, proposing creative solutions to maintain project momentum.
- Support continuous improvement of project management processes and methodologies within the PMO.
- Assist with team growth, including recruiting, interviewing, and onboarding new team members.
- Foster a culture of collaboration, innovation, and operational excellence.

Experience:
- 5 years of technical project delivery experience, specifically including direct oversight and management of ServiceNOW development and implementation projects, encompassing all business analysis, development, planning, testing, and implementation cycles.
- Experience leading projects in a consulting company preferred.
- Proven experience using Agile and hybrid project management methodologies.
- Hands-on experience managing enterprise ServiceNow implementations such as:
- IT Service Management (ITSM/DevOps) – Incident, Problem, Change, Request, Knowledge, Catalog, Mobile Agent, Universal Request, Virtual Agent, Survey Management, Walk-up Experience.
- IT Operations Management (ITOM) – Discovery, Agent Client Collector (ACC), Service Mapping, Event Management, Certificate Management, Firewall Audits
- IT Asset Management (ITAM) – Software Asset Management (SAM), SaaS License Management, Software Spend Detection, Contract Management
- Strategic Portfolio Management (SPM) – Scaled Agile Framework (SAFe), Project and Portfolio Management, Resource Management, Time Card Management
- Bachelor’s degree in business, Project Management, Management Information Systems, Computer Science, or related field required.
- PMP certification preferred.
- Agile certification (e.g., Scrum Master) a plus.
- ITIL certification a plus.
